Free driverless rides with curbside pickups coming to Grand Rapids

Free driverless rides with curbside pickups coming to Grand Rapids Updated 8:43 AM; Today 8:43 AM A map of Grand Rapids' downtown and Westside where, in the dark green shaded areas, people will be within a five-minute walk of a driverless vehicle pickup point. In the light green areas, people will be within a 10-minute walk of a pickup point. Facebook Share GRAND RAPIDS, MI -- Starting late spring, people can use their phones to hail an autonomous vehicle to drive them between downtown and a few Westside neighborhoods for free. Dr Uli Stuhec appointed VP & head of Mahindra's Global Born Electric Platform

0 Comments Mahindra & Mahindra has appointed Dr Uli Stuhec as the vice-president and head of Global Born Electric Platform. Mahindra had recently consolidated its e-mobility business in two focused verticals: Last Mile Mobility (LMM) and Electric Vehicle Tech Centre. The company had also announced the ambitious Born Electric Vehicle (BEV), which is said to be an important strategy for the company to attain leadership by creating world-class e-SUVs.
